1.一种GMR系统中的小区搜索方法,其特征在于:该方法在终端开机的BCCH频点搜索过程中,将BCCH频点搜索分成几个步骤,根据优先级从高到低的次序进行搜索,所述优先级从高到低排列如下:步骤A:RPLMN对应的小区频点;
步骤B:RPLMN对应小区的邻近小区频点列表;
步骤C:系统消息广播Concurrent BCCH List列表;
步骤D:NV保存BCCH频点列表;
步骤E:以及终端支持的所有频点列表;
在该方法中,只要终端不能正常解读到BCCH信道上的系统消息,则启动下一个步骤的BCCH频点搜索过程;在每个步骤搜索过程中,终端不再搜索已经搜索过的频点;
该方法的具体步骤如下:
S1:移动终端开机,进行终端初始化过程,包括了硬件初始化,移动终端外设初始化以及将部分NV存储数据和SIM卡的数据解读到移动终端的动态存储中;
S2:移动终端首先采用保存在SIM卡中RPLMN网络对应的频点进行搜索,直接对该频点进行测量,如果该频点存在无线信号,则搜索该频点上的频率控制信道,解读该频点上的BCCH信道内容;无论该小区是否可以正常驻留,解读完整的Concurrent BCCH List频点列表;
S3:如果RPLMN对应的小区的频点上没有无线信号、或是解读其FCCH信道失败,或是解读BCCH信道失败,则移动终端将搜索RPLMN小区对应的邻近小区频点;移动终端依次进行频点测量、根据信号强度依次搜索FCCH同步信道,解读BCCH系统消息信道;同样道理,终端尽可能解读完整的Concurrent BCCH List频点列表;
S4:如果RPLMN对应小区以及邻近小区频点都搜索失败,则移动终端将产生一个新的BCCH搜索频段列表;该频点列表为NV保存的BCCH频点列表以及Concurrent BCCH List频点列表的交集;移动终端依次搜索该BCCH列表中的所有频;同样进行频点无线信号测量、搜索FCCH同步信道,解读BCCH系统消息信道;
S5:如果在步骤S4中终端依然无法找到一个合适的小区驻留,则终端将搜索Concurrent BCCH List频点中所有未搜索过的频点;同样首先进行无线信号质量测量、搜索频点上的FCCH信道,解读其BCCH信道内容;
S6:如果在步骤S5中终端没有找到合适小区驻留,则终端开始搜索所有未搜索过的NV保存频点;
S7:如果在步骤S6中终端没有找到合适小区驻留,则终端开始搜索整个频带内没有搜索过的频点;如果步骤S7依然没有搜索到可以驻留的频点,则终端直接进入丢失覆盖。
2.根据权利要求1所述的一种GMR系统中的小区搜索方法,其特征在于:在步骤S1、S2、S3中,如果都解读到BCCH上的Concurrent BCCH List频点,那么移动终端将保存他们的并集作为最新的Concurrent BCCH List频点列表。
3.根据权利要求1所述的一种GMR系统中的小区搜索方法,其特征在于:在步骤S7中,终端在丢失覆盖状态下将启动定时器,等待定时器超时之后再次启动BCCH频点搜索过程,搜索频点列表将是NV保存的所有BCCH频点列表。